Dado um array inteiro, imprime os valores intermediários entre o elemento de índice atual e os próximos elementos de índice sucessivos do array.
Exemplos: 
 

Input : arr[] = { 4, 2, 7, 5};
Output :
Intermediate elements between 4 and 2
2 3 4
Intermediate elements between 2 and 7
2 3 4 5 6 7
Intermediate elements between 7 and 5
5 6 7
// C++ program to print the
// intermediate  value
#include <iostream>
using namespace std;
 
void inter(int arr[], int n)
    {
        for (int l = 0; l < n - 1; l++)
        {
            // points to first index element
            int i = arr[l];
             
            // points to preceding index element
            int j = arr[l + 1];
             
            // Find big element
            // between the above elements
            int big = i > j ? i : j;
             
            // Find small element
            // between the above elements
            int sml = i < j ? i : j;
             
            cout<<"Intermediate elements between "<<
                                 i <<" and "<<j<<endl;
             
            for (int k = sml; k <= big; k++)        
                cout<<k<<" ";
 
            cout<<endl;
        }
    }
 
// Driver code
int main() {
     
    int arr[] = { 4, 2, 7, 5 };
     
    int n=sizeof(arr)/sizeof(arr[0]);
     
    inter(arr,n);
     
    return 0;
}
